The Rotary Club of Foster City’s Humanitarian trip to Mazatlan, Mexico (November 11 – 15, 2009)
Rotary’s spirit of giving was strongly reflected this week at Foster City’s ninth annual distribution of wheelchairs. A New Life for All – Tepic, Mexico
This video shows how Rotarians of Northwestern Arkansas help provide a new life for many people in Tepic, Mexico; not only to wheelchair recipients, but to all the family and friends of those wheelchair recipients.
